Why Montreal basements are especially prone to moisture
The Montreal agglomeration includes well-documented wetlands, tracked in the City's open data and mapped as recently as 2025. The administrative region is estimated to contain about 1,000 hectares of wetlands, or 1.6% of its territory, with marshes concentrated on the Island of Montreal and the surrounding islands. At the metropolitan level, the Communauté métropolitaine de Montréal has identified more than 11,000 wetlands covering nearly 21,000 hectares, or 4.7% of the CMM's territory.
This geography, combined with clay-heavy soil and, in some areas, a high water table, explains why so many Montreal basements deal with residual moisture in the concrete slab, even when there's been no visible water damage. A poorly chosen floor coating can bubble, peel, or trap that moisture right against the slab.
Signs your basement is too humid
Before even thinking about a coating, it's important to spot the warning signs. A persistent musty smell, condensation on walls or windows, whitish stains (efflorescence) on the concrete, or a damp, cool feel in the air are all signs worth taking seriously. These issues don't go away on their own and deserve a proper assessment before any new flooring goes in.
Basement water infiltration: a common issue across Canada
Basement water infiltration isn't a rare occurrence. A federal publication on the topic notes that this type of event is common in Canada, with between 30,000 and 40,000 basement flooding claims each year. That frequency is a good reminder of why a floor designed to handle moisture, along with solid preparation before the coating goes on, matters so much.
Choosing the right coating for a basement or damp space
The best option for a damp basement is a system applied directly to the concrete, with no seams or gaps where moisture could sneak in. Epoxy and polyaspartic systems offer several real advantages in this kind of environment:
- A seamless, watertight surface that limits areas where moisture can collect
- Excellent adhesion to properly prepared concrete, even in spaces with higher residual humidity
- A finish that resists stains and abrasion and is easy to clean
- A high-end look, unlike wood or ceramic tile, which don't hold up well against moisture
- Solid long-term performance for residential, commercial, or industrial use
Polyaspartic coatings stand out for their fast cure time and stability across temperature swings, making them a strong option for basements where climate control is limited.
What affects the cost of a basement floor
Project cost depends on several concrete factors: the current condition of the slab (cracks, residual moisture, old coatings to remove), the total area to be treated, the finish chosen, and how much surface prep is needed beforehand.
